REVERTED: Removed the need for rlMatrix
Now rlgl uses the `Matrix` type, just make sure it has been previously defined somewhere... I don't like this approach but it's probably the easier one for the users... still looking for a better solution... maybe using something like `#define MATRIX_TYPE`, so it can be checked in other modules.
